Hi Matthew

Have you checked the voltage output from the throttle position sensor.
The ECU only accepts the signal sent and sends the equivalent injected fuel.
No checks on the validity of the signal level and no EML because the ECU is happy.
So say that signal peaks at 2 volts instead of the 5 volts it should reach it will act like a limiter.
The V6 guide I posted leaves the TPS checks blank.
I only picked up on this by reading through the equivalent V6-24v document which list voltage tests.
Closed should read 0.1 to 0.5 volts, fully open 4.5 to 5.0 volts.
I think your idea of direct wiring the TPS signal has considerable merit.
